A RESOLUTION OF THE BOARD OF COUNTY COMMISSIONERS OF
INDIAN RIVER COUNTY AUTHORIZING THE EXECUTION OF A
PUBLIC TRANSPORTATION GRANT AGREEMENT WITH THE
FLORIDA DEPARTMENT OF TRANSPORTATION.
WHEREAS, funding under the Florida Public Transit Block Grant Program may be used as
a portion of the required funding match for grants under 49 USC Ch. 53, Section 5307; and
WHEREAS, Indian River County intends to submit an FY 2022/23 application for funding
assistance under 49 USC Section 5307, with the required funding match to come from local funds
and an FY 2022/23 Florida Public Transportation Block Grant; and
WHEREAS, Indian River County is eligible to receive grant funding under Section
341.052(1), Florida Statutes, and under 49 USC Ch. 53, Section 5307 and 49 USC 1614; and
WHEREAS, the Florida Department of Transportation provides Public Transportation Block
Grant funds to Indian River County to assist in the continuance and expansion of local public
transportation services.
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E INDIAN RIVER COUNTY BOARD OF
COUNTY COMMISSIONERS:
1. That the Chairman of the Indian River County Board of County Commissioners is authorized
to execute a Public Transportation Grant Agreement with the Florida Department of
Transportation to obtain FY 2022/23 Florida Public Transportation Block Grant funding to
be used as a partial match for operating assistance as part of the County's FY 2022/23
Section 5307 grant application.
2. That the Indian River County Community Development Director or his designee is
authorized to furnish such additional information as the Florida Department of
Transportation may require in connection with the County's FY 2022/23 Public
Transportation Block Grant.
